Product Documentation
  • 👋Welcome to K3 Labs
  • Getting Started
    • Quick Start Guide
  • Automate
    • How to create a Workflow
    • Design Page: Key Sections
    • Trigger Set Up
      • Scheduled / Manual Trigger
      • Smart Contract-based Trigger
        • Token Smart Contracts Trigger Examples
        • Swap/Staking Smart Contracts Examples
        • NFT Collection Smart Contracts Examples
      • Wallet event-based
    • Functions Overview
      • Details on Read functions datapoints
      • Transform Function Details
        • Transform Custom Formula
      • JSON Data Preview
      • Custom Inputs
    • What are Actions?
  • Deploy
    • Deploy Page
    • Project Creation
  • Integrations
    • Coinbase
    • Slack
    • Telegram
    • Cubist Wallet
    • Safe Wallet
    • Hyperliquid
  • Stellar Blockchain
    • Deploying & Writing to a Stellar Smart Contract (Oracle Example)
  • Tech Documentation
    • K3 Framework
      • Abstract
      • K3 Consensus
    • Networks & Usage
    • K3 Wasm
      • K3 Wasm Rust SDK
      • K3 Wasm Internal Specifications
    • Operator onboarding
Powered by GitBook
On this page
  1. Integrations

Cubist Wallet

What is Cubist?

Cubist is a decentralized, self-custodial wallet solution that allows users to fully own and control their funds - while enabling automated transaction signing directly through K3 Labs workflows. With Cubist, you can perform seamless on-chain operations like trading, token transfers, and contract interactions - all without ever giving up control of your private keys.

🔐 Why Integrate Cubist with K3?

  • Execute on-chain transactions automatically as part of K3 workflows.

  • Maintain full ownership and custody of your wallet at all times.

  • Enable high-frequency or time-sensitive automations without manual signing.

  • Easily deploy workflows that read, trade, and write to smart contracts on EVM or Stellar.

🛠️ How to Set Up a Cubist Wallet on K3

  1. Open the Integration Panel

    1. Navigate to Settings → Integrations on the K3 platform.

    2. Click View Integration under the Cubist Wallet section.

  2. Create a New Wallet

    1. Click Add Wallet.

    2. Request a one-time password (OTP).

    3. Check your email inbox and paste the OTP into the prompt on K3.

    4. Choose the type of wallet you want to create:

      1. EVM Wallet (Ethereum, Arbitrum, etc.)

      2. Stellar Wallet

  3. Deposit Funds

    1. Once created, your Cubist wallet will appear in your wallet list.

    2. Copy the wallet address and deposit funds via your existing wallet or use a provider like Moonpay (available directly on the platform).

  4. Start Automating

    1. You can now use the wallet in any supported on-chain workflow.

    2. Use it to power:

      1. Trading actions (e.g., Uniswap, KyberSwap, Hyperliquid)

      2. Token transfers

      3. Smart contract interactions

📝 Important Disclaimers

K3 has partnered with Cubist to offer a self-custodial wallet that gives you full ownership and control of the wallet and the funds therein - but also allows you to grant revocable permission to the K3 platform to sign specific transactions on your behalf if configured as part of an Automation.

The key to your Cubist wallet lives inside secure hardware:

The K3 system does not have access to your key and can never execute a transaction you haven’t explicitly requested through an automation.

🚨 Cubist wallets created through K3 are restricted to a cumulative balance of $200,000.

PreviousTelegramNextSafe Wallet

Last updated 1 month ago

At any point, you may choose to unlink your Cubist wallet from K3. To do so, please .

To upgrade to a full-featured wallet with no cap, .

You can also review Cubist’s terms of service here:

contact our support team
click here
Cubist Terms